Self-check-in is very simple, and the hotel is easy to find. It also has a striking red door, and when you make your reservation, they send you a very useful access video. It's spacious and well-maintained. It has a kitchen, a common room, and good coffee and soft drink machines, all for €0.50. We stayed for three days and it was very good. The only drawbacks are: the pillow and bed were a bit hard; the music at 10 a.m. while the rooms were being cleaned; and the location relative to the center of Milan, which is offset by the price of the hotel and good bus connections with extensive schedules (the 42 to Milano Centrale and the 51 to connect to the metro to the Duomo, very good and frequent. However, check schedules in advance if you take the bus at 6-7 a.m., as they run less frequently).
Overall, recommended.

With a stay at Ostello Casa Rossa in Laveno Mombello (Laveno), you'll be a 4-minute walk from Villa De Angeli Frua and 5 minutes by foot from Funivie del Lago Maggiore. This hostel is 18.8 mi (30.2 km) from Lake Lugano and 15.7 mi (25.2 km) from Lake Orta.
Enjoy recreation amenities such as bicycles to rent or take in the view from a garden. Additional amenities at this hostel include complimentary wireless internet access, a picnic area, and barbecue grills.
A complimentary self-serve breakfast is served daily from 8 AM to 9:30 AM.
Featured amenities include luggage storage and a library. Free self parking is available onsite.
Treat yourself to a stay in one of the 7 guestrooms, featuring heated floors. Complimentary wireless internet access is available to keep you connected. Housekeeping is provided daily, and irons/ironing boards can be requested.
